Global premiere of Maruti Suzuki Compact MPV Ertiga at Delhi Auto Expo 2012

Car market leader Maruti Suzuki India Limited today unveiled India's first compact Multi Purpose Vehicle (MPV) Ertiga.

Ertiga's compact dimensions make it easy to park and maneuver. Its active and dynamic stance from the outside, and the quality fit and finish and features
in the interiors, enhances its appeal among customers. Ertiga will be offered in both petrol and diesel versions.

Compact MPV segment 
The Utility Vehicle (UV) segment accounts for around 14 per cent of the Indian automobile industry, a 66 per cent (two-third) of these are Multi Purpose Vehicles (MPV), the segment where Ertiga is positioned. In the Indian automobile industry, the MPV is the fastest growing sub-segment amongst UVs showing a growth of around 15 per cent in the last four years. At the same time Utility Vehicles segment (MPV+SUV) have shown a growth rate of over 12 per cent in the last four years.

The Ertiga is launched in India with an aim to pioneer a new market of compact 3-row vehicles.

Compact yet Spacious
The Ertiga is distinguished by its compact dimensions (overall length: 4,265 mm, overall width: 1,695 mm, overall height: 1,685 mm). The bold and aggressive stance complemented by the 2,740 mm wheel base along with 15-inch alloy wheels combined with a strong shoulder thick section gives Ertiga an absolute power of presence.

Interiors: Redefining driving pleasure
The plush and premium interiors of Ertiga exude confidence, elegance, class, versatile character and agility. The interiors offer a host of new features such as a 3-spoke, tilt adjustable electric steering, twin AC, audio system (USB Compatible, 4+2 speakers), steering mounted audio controls, central door locking and keyless entry, multi information display, power windows with auto down and electrically adjustable mirror. Introducing the K-14 VVT engine first time on Ertiga
The all new powerful and light weight K-14 VVT petrol engine will debut on Ertiga. In that way it's also a global unveiling and extension of the 'K' family engines. In addition, the Ertiga's diesel variant will be powered by the acclaimed 1.3-litre DDiS Super Turbo diesel engine.

Class leading performance and efficiency 
The Indian specification Ertiga with a petrol engine delivers a peak performance of 70 kw @ 6,000 rpm and a maximum torque of 130 nm @ 4,000 rpm. The Certified fuel efficiency (as per CMV Rule 155, India cycle) of Petrol Ertiga is a top of the class 16.02 km per litre.

The Ertiga with the high powered Diesel engine in India will deliver a peak power of 66 kw @ 4,000 rpm and a top end torque of 200 nm @ 1,750 rpm. The Certified fuel efficiency (CMV Rule 155, India cycle) of Diesel Ertiga is a class leading 20.77 km per litre.

Versatile seating
The Ertiga offers a three-row flexi-seating options for 7 passengers (2x3x2) that is easier to operate and is high on storage space.
